01_DEFINITION

Strict Definition

"The process of moving assets or data between two different blockchain networks (e.g., moving USDT from Ethereum to Solana)."

Liability Check // Risk Analysis

The 'Centralization & Hack' risk. Bridges are the most targeted infrastructure in Web3. If a bridge's smart contract is hacked, the assets 'locked' on the source chain are stolen, rendering the 'wrapped' assets on the destination chain worthless.

Strategy Domain

"Minimize the time assets spend sitting in bridge contracts. Use 'Native' cross-chain protocols (like Circle's CCTP) where possible over third-party bridges."

Operations Standard

"Verify bridge security audits and the 'Liveness' of the relayers before moving significant corporate funds."

Legal & Compliance

"Ensure your AML tools can track 'Chain Hopping' to stay compliant with anti-money laundering regulations."
